SW house prices — FAQs

Which is the most expensive district in the SW postcode area?

SW1X (London) has the highest median sold price in SW, at £2,625,000 over the last three years (HM Land Registry).

Which is the cheapest district in the SW postcode area?

SW16 (London) has the lowest median sold price in SW, at £475,000 over the last three years.

What is the typical house price in the SW postcode area?

Across the 27 SW districts we have full stats for, the middle district has a median sold price of about £850,000, within a range of £475k–£2.63m. District-level pages give the like-for-like figure for each neighbourhood.

How many postcode districts are in the SW area?

The SW postcode area contains 27 districts, which break down further into 115 sectors we track. SW11 is the busiest, with 38,324 sales recorded over the last three years.
